基于机器视觉的电子器件在线检测分选系统.pdf

基于机器视觉的电子器件在线检测分选系统.pdf

ID:52973021

大小:267.82 KB

页数:3页

时间:2020-04-05

基于机器视觉的电子器件在线检测分选系统.pdf_第1页
基于机器视觉的电子器件在线检测分选系统.pdf_第2页
基于机器视觉的电子器件在线检测分选系统.pdf_第3页
资源描述:

《基于机器视觉的电子器件在线检测分选系统.pdf》由会员上传分享,免费在线阅读,更多相关内容在行业资料-天天文库

1、2011年4月中国制造业信息化第40卷第7期基于机器视觉的电子器件在线检测分选系统李啸宇(南京航空航天大学自动化学院,江苏南京210016)摘要:针对一种声表面波滤波电子器件,设计了基于机器视觉的电子器件在线检测分选系统,详细论述了机器视觉系统的硬件组成和_T-作原理。在搭建系统硬件平台后,采用Qt应用程序框架,结合OpenCV开发了一套电子器件在线检测分选系统软件。经过大量实验和长时间实际生产运行表明,该系统检测速度快、识别准确率高、成本预算低,完全满足现代工业在线检测的需要。关键词:机器视觉;电子器件;在线检测分选;Q

2、t;OpenCV中图分类号:TP391文献标识码:A文章编号:1672—1616(2011)O7—0038—03在电子器件制造流水线中,经常要对半成品或成品的电子器件进行外观检测和分选。传统的检测手段主要依靠自动送料振盘结合光电检测技术来对有管脚的电子器件进行初步分选和有序定向排列。但是这种方法对电子器件在外形设计上有一定的要求,如管脚的偏心、外形或重心的不对称等。有些电子器件由于产品设计需要无法达到上述要求,此时机器视觉技术成为了一种替代的有效检测手段。机器视觉技术因其具备在线检测、实时图1机器视觉系统组成框图分析、实时

3、控制的能力以及高效、经济、灵活的优装在导轨检测位置的光纤传感器被触发并向计算点,成为现代电子器件在线检测技术中一种重要的机发出采集信号。计算机收到采集信号,通过图像技术手段⋯1。本文以某一种声表面波滤波电子器处理程序驱动摄像机进行图像采集,接着程序对所件为例。由于其外形对称,只有上表面存在标识,采集的图像进行处理,判别器件表面标识的位置有传统的光电检测和振盘分选方法无法满足检测需无圆圈标识,推断出器件排列顺序的正反。程序的要,故结合生产流水线结构,采用CMOS数字摄像判断结果信号经过计算机的I/O板卡传输到整个机、环形光源

4、和工控计算机等设计r一套基于机器流水线的核心控制PLC中。最后PLC通过I/0视觉的外观标识识别在线检测分选系统。端口驱动电磁阀控制气流将排序为反的器件从导轨吹落。被测对象声表面波滤波器件样例实物如1设计思路与系统组成图2所示。机器视觉系统一般包括以下部分:图像采集模块(光源、镜头、图像传感器)、图像处理模块(计算机、图像处理软件)、执行机构(I/O卡、PLC、电磁阀等)等。结构框图如图1所示。针对声表面波滤波器件体积小、表面光洁、标识明显等特点,系统采用USB接口的黑白CMOS摄像机、环形光源作为前端图像采集设备。当器件

5、沿着流水线导轨向前缓慢运动并到既定位置时,安图2声表面波滤波器件收稿日期:201011—25作者简介:李啸宇(1986一),男,江苏无锡人,南京航空航天大学硕士研究生,主要研究方向为计算机测控。.智能控制技术·李啸宇基于机器视觉的电子器件在缉堡39本系统根据被测对象所在场所对系统体积要2系统硬件设计求不高、系统成本预算有限、项目设计时问较短等2.1图像采集与处理模块特点,选用工控计算机作为图像处理模块。其通用本系统采用的图像采集模块主要包括CMOS性强、开发周期短、成本低,使得整个系统物力和人工业数字摄像机DH—HVI30

6、3UM、环形光源力成本降低了不少。LDR一70RD、镜头MP2514一MP3个部分。2.2执行机构本系统采用大恒图像CMOS工业数字摄像机当图像处理模块完成图像处理工作后,会发出DH—HV1303UM。DH—HV1303UM是一款动作信号给执行机构来进行分选工作。本系统采USB接口的采用逐行扫描CMOS的黑白数字摄像用双诺测控的AC6652板卡来完成I/O信号的输机。CMOS传感器的特点是集成度高,输出信号数入输出,将处理结果传输给整个流水线的控制核心字化,成本低,适合环境干扰小、测量速度快、功耗PLC。最后PLC驱动电磁

7、阀控制吹气动作。低等场合[。该摄像机在1280×1024分辨率下采集速度为15帧/s,在640×480分辨率下采集速度3系统软件设计为45帧/sE。由于电子器件在流水线上运动速度本系统软件设计采用Qt4.5作为图形界面应相对较慢,无需摄像机高速采集,15帧/s的采集速用程序框架,在VisualStudio2008平台下结合开度已经可以满足设计需求。高分辨率采集亦可保源计算机视觉库OpenCV进行编程设计。Qt是诺证采集到的图像清晰,降低了后期图像处理难度。基亚开发的一个跨平台的C++图形用户界面应该摄像机同步方式有外部触发

8、和连续采集2种,本用程序框架,可以轻松实现“一次编写,随处编译”系统采用外部触发形式。的跨平台解决方案l。Qt具有完善的C++类光源和镜头是机器视觉系统中的关键组成部库,通常不需要处理复杂的C风格API,并且具有分,合适的光源和镜头可以突出待测特征部分对比美观的GUI框架。度、提高信噪比和减少不均匀的照

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。